In addition to Weibo, there is also WeChat
Please pay attention
WeChat public account
Shulou
2025-02-25 Update From: SLTechnology News&Howtos shulou NAV: SLTechnology News&Howtos > Servers >
Share
Shulou(Shulou.com)05/31 Report--
This article mainly explains "how to understand Linux containers and Kubernetes cloud services". The content in the article is simple and clear, and it is easy to learn and understand. Please follow the editor's ideas to study and learn "how to understand Linux containers and Kubernetes cloud services".
The journey to cloud begins with Linux.
The journey of hybrid cloud begins with Linux. Nine of the top 10 public cloud vendors run on Linux. Private cloud technologies, such as the Red Hat OpenStack platform, are also based on Linux. Most importantly, Red Hat OpenShift-like containers and Kubernetes platforms are also based on Linux. Linux is like the core of the cloud * hybrid cloud and multi-cloud systems.
The operating system you choose in a hybrid cloud environment is critical to the success or failure of your strategy. We hope that when the application operation is consistent in the local and public environments. It is essential to ensure that content such as management, compliance, and security operates in the same way in multiple heterogeneous environments. Hybrid cloud environments where common operating systems are deployed in both local and public clouds can achieve application consistency and portability, and can be managed by the same tools and processes to gain the same advantages.
For a large number of organizations that have used Linux to run their data centers and applications, many are also using RHEL to support their core business. RHEL is designed to support running some of the most stable virtual or physical environments with a consistent and long lifecycle, safer and easier to manage across multiple environments. RHEL is supported by the commercial open source software ecosystem of the IT industry, which is provided by certified third-party software, hardware, and cloud. With certification for standards such as General Standards, Federal Information processing Standards (FIPS) and payment Card Industry (PCI), RHEL is a reliable choice for regulation and corporate compliance.
Whether the * * step is to migrate a workload from local to a public cloud or to run in a private cloud environment, users should consider the operating system running the workload. Many companies want to migrate existing workloads to a cloud environment. On the cloud, they want to ensure that applications can be easily migrated to the cloud and still operate consistently, no matter where they deploy the application, even from bare metal or a separate virtualized environment. This is why RHEL is so important in your cloud journey.
Even before migrating to a container, RHEL can simplify the migration of these batches of workloads to a cloud environment. That's why thousands of companies use Red Hat Enterprise Linux in the public cloud today. With RHEL as the foundation of the cloud platform, you can create a more consistent and common operating environment for applications that span traditional, virtualized, and cloud environments. Applications that have been certified on Red Hat Enterprise Linux can also run in the cloud.
Red Hat Enterprise Linux provides the following capabilities:
Portability: portability of applications across different cloud and non-cloud environments
Operational consistency
Robust security: allows you to locate potential security vulnerabilities
Consistent internal and compliance
General Update and Management
Recently, Red Hat released Red Hat Enterprise Linux 8, an intelligent operating system for hybrid and multi-cloud. RHEL 8 software subscriptions include Red Hat Insights. Red Hat Insights is Red Hat's decades-old predictive analysis engine management service that allows your application to run in an optimized and secure environment. Because it is part of the RHEL subscription, Insights users can get the same experience no matter where they deploy their operating system.
Updates to Red Hat Enterprise Linux 8 also include faster and easier deployment and management capabilities, enhanced security, and improvements in network capabilities. Application Streams makes it easier for developers to use development tools and components without affecting the underlying stability of the platform. In addition, with the release of Red Hat common base images, RHEL makes it easier to use and create more stable and secure containerized applications in hybrid clouds.
Most importantly, by using a common Red Hat Enterprise Linux operating environment everywhere, you are ready to move on to the next phase of your journey to the cloud.
Second, the next step: Linux container and Kubernetes
When the application runs stably in a hybrid cloud of local and public cloud deployment based on the RHEL operating system, you can move on to the next step: cloud native application deployment based on Linux containers and Kubernetes.
1) OpenShift
OpenShift is the next step in your cloud journey, providing a general DevOps operating platform that allows you to orchestrate cloud native and traditional applications in both private and public cloud environments.
OpenShift is the leading enterprise Kubernetes platform. The platform is built on Red Hat Enterprise Linux and supports large-scale container orchestration and key developer services. Basically, containers are designed to help you build application-level abstractions for greater flexibility, speed, and efficiency. How the container operates depends on the relationship between the host kernel and the container user space. This is why the relationship between RHEL and OpenShift is so important.
OpenShift supports orchestrating Linux container images across multiple environments. This provides a DevOps environment that can be deployed more quickly and based on micro-service applications, thus naturally turning your Red Hat Enterprise Linux-based applications into container-based and cloud-based native applications. Based on the Linux operating system, OpenShift inherits the advantages of Red Hat Enterprise Linux, including security features, third-party hardware authentication, third-party cloud authentication, stability and lifecycle management.
OpenShift provides a cloud abstraction layer that enables you to implement hybrid clouds deployed across multiple public and private clouds, thus creating a single virtual cloud. This portability and transferability makes it easy to migrate workloads and specific microservices to other OpenShift clusters.
With the release of Red Hat OpenShift 4, Red Hat provides hosted OpenShift public cloud services such as OpenShift Dedicated and Azure Red Hat OpenShift. OpenShift 4 enables you to adopt a cloud infrastructure for your workloads while maintaining the ability to migrate between multiple clouds and manage through a single management platform.
The release of OpenShift 4 brings cloud management to the next step. The new version includes the Operators function. This feature encodes operational knowledge of application operation, maintenance, and management into the software, eventually enabling you to manage, update, and run containerization functions on OpenShift as if you were in the public cloud. Operators also enables you to integrate other cloud native services into your OpenShift multi-cloud environment.
2) Rich hybrid cloud services
Now that you have a common environment in which applications can be run and built, you can use new application development services with the same consistency and portability on any platform. Red Hat provides cloud and certified container services based on OpenShift to run with your hybrid cloud environment. It has a rich ecosystem of more than 100 ISV and 150 software images. At the same time, Red Hat is trying to make its ecology richer. Red Hat also provides a cloud native application development environment through Red Hat CodeReady Workspaces. Many emerging cloud services are developed in close integration with Kubernetes. For example, Camel-K technology is part of Red Hat integration and API management products in OpenShift. We are also improving how to use Quarkus to develop Java applications in the Kubernetes native environment, which can improve the performance of Java many times.
Using RHEL 8 as the foundation of the environment is a step towards the cloud. By adding containers built on Red Hat Universal Base Image, you can have a solid foundation to deploy cloud capabilities. With OpenShift, your journey to cloud is just around the corner. Your application can scale across multiple public and private cloud environments, while enabling the security features, consistency, authentication, and portability that your organization depends on, and supporting next-generation cloud services.
Thank you for your reading. the above is the content of "how to understand Linux containers and Kubernetes cloud services". After the study of this article, I believe you have a deeper understanding of how to understand Linux containers and Kubernetes cloud services, and the specific usage needs to be verified in practice. Here is, the editor will push for you more related knowledge points of the article, welcome to follow!
Welcome to subscribe "Shulou Technology Information " to get latest news, interesting things and hot topics in the IT industry, and controls the hottest and latest Internet news, technology news and IT industry trends.
Views: 0
*The comments in the above article only represent the author's personal views and do not represent the views and positions of this website. If you have more insights, please feel free to contribute and share.
Continue with the installation of the previous hadoop.First, install zookooper1. Decompress zookoope
"Every 5-10 years, there's a rare product, a really special, very unusual product that's the most un
© 2024 shulou.com SLNews company. All rights reserved.